Today this special episode I have a conversation with Lexi and Lauren Oskam. Sisters that are both navigating the murky waters of COVID. Lexi is a senior in college at St. Lawrence University, and her sister, Lauren is a High School senior at Immaculate High School. They are living under one roof and figuring out how to take on the challenges and disappointments of celebrations postponed and job offers rescinded, and missing out on seeing friends and making memories.
As they tell their story in their own words, you can hear their disappointment, but also their hope and gratitude being able to be safe and at home.
